How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Parks District?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Parks District Studio Apartments | $1,435 | $880 | $9,813 |
| Parks District 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,801 | $775 | $6,116 |
| Parks District 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,288 | $890 | $10,000+ |
| Parks District 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,840 | $1,554 | $5,952 |
| Parks District 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,038 | $2,599 | $6,200 |
| Parks District 5 Bedroom Apartments | $6,388 | $4,500 | $8,500 |
